Overview
source: linkPrime Data Centers' SJC01 facility at 26415 Corporate Avenue sits in the same Eden Landing industrial pocket of west Hayward, about a third of a mile from STACK's SVY03A campus. Built in 2015 as a build-to-suit, the two-story building of roughly 145,850 square feet on four acres delivers about 20 MW of critical power and is fully leased to a single large technology company. It is engineered to N+1 redundancy across its UPS systems, generators, and cooling, carries ISO 27001 and SOC 2 Type II certifications, and hosts multiple onsite network carriers. Marketed by Prime as part of its Bay Area portfolio, the occupied building has also been offered for sale as a stabilized, single-tenant asset.

Nearest school
source: HIFLD / NCESThe nearest public school, Impact Academy Of Arts & Technology in Hayward, is 0.7 mi from this site (775 students). 3 public schools sit within a mile of the site.
Schools are sensitive receptors for the noise, backup-generator exhaust, and traffic a large data center brings. Straight-line distance to the nearest public school (HIFLD/NCES, US public schools only).
